

That said, its dimensions are comparable to the Sony PlayStation 4. but not quite as small as one animation in the announcement trailer suggested. It's about the same size as Sony's PlayStation 4, and should fit more easily on your home theatre shelves.

The One S is notably smaller than the 2013's model, though the difference isn't quite as dramatic as one graphic in the announcement video suggests. The Xbox One S is a very pretty console, exchanging the 2013 model's piano black for a matte "Robot White." With minimal black accents it looks like Microsoft merged a Star Wars Stormtrooper's uniform with a Blu-ray player.

But gamers, especially those who own the 2013 Xbox One, shouldn't consider it a required purchase. It's an attractive package that puts its size more in line with Sony's PlayStation 4, which has enjoyed a consistent lead in sales.
